This chapter explores the application of 'Jobs To Be Done Theory' in parent decision making for microschools, emphasizing the theory's focus on understanding demand based on life circumstances. It highlights the theory's role in uncovering the motivations behind consumer choices and its specific application in the context of microschooling.
